Miami Heat's Tyler Herro responds to Cleveland Cavaliers' Darius Garland, questioning his credibility to critique defensive play.

In a heated exchange during the playoffs, Tyler Herro of the Miami Heat fired back at Darius Garland from the Cleveland Cavaliers, who had criticized his defense. Garland stated they were targeting Herro as part of their strategy to get ahead in the series.

Herro, acknowledging the back-and-forth, suggested it was inappropriate for Garland to critique him, hinting that Garland’s defensive abilities were questionable. He remarked, “Somebody who doesn’t play defense shouldn’t be talking.”

After a reporter asked if Garland’s comments would motivate him, Herro insisted his focus remained on winning, stating, “I have enough fuel in me… I don’t need any fuel from that guy over there.”

This rivalry escalated when Garland pointed out the need to exploit weak links during game play.

The series continues, and both teams are gearing up for the upcoming match.
